Commercial Description:
Denne unikke øl på hele 10% alk. blev brygget julen 2005 og har været længe undervejs. Her er den så - kraftfuld, sødlig og blomstret med en viniøs og krydret aroma af bl.a. ingefær og muskat. Vinder ved lagring.

Pours beautyful amber with a big frothy/creamy offwhite head. Nice aroma of spices - cinnamon, nutmeg, cloves, ginger... these spices are also apparent in the flavour, with cinnamon being the strongest. The mouthfeel is rich, creamy - prickles a bit on the tongue - it is vinious, but hides very well the 10% - has a hint of hops in the end. A very nice beer, with a christmas feel to it.

Pours coppery golden with a big, frothy/bubbly yellowish head. Fair amount of bubbles in the liquid. Complex aroma, lots of liquorice, some pepper, light cinnamon, quite a lot of nutmeg. Fine mouthfeel with medium mouthfeel. Some plummy malts as well. Impressive, powerful flavour. Light viniousness, some plums, grapes and oranges. Lots of ginger in the flavour and nutmeg has a clear place in the beer. Very sticky finish, where the spices play around in my mouth. Impressive, even though it is far too spiced for its own good.
